Construction Drawings Technician

The Construction Drawings Technician program will provide students with the foundational knowledge needed to understand and create construction documents. The course covers essential topics, including drafting standards, construction symbols, scales, and the interpretation of various types of drawings. The course will emphasize understanding the relationship between design intent and practical application in construction projects. In this course, students will engage in hands-on exercises to develop skills in reading and creating accurate drawings.

Learning Objectives

  • Students will understand the various types of construction drawings and their purposes in the construction industry.
  • Students will learn how to interpret different types of drawings, including site plans, floor plans, elevations, and sectional plans.
  • Students will identify standard symbols, abbreviations, and notations used in construction drawings.
  • Students will develop skills to read and extract necessary information from construction drawings.

Program Duration

The total program hours are 240.
The full-time program length is 12 weeks.

The part-time program length is 16 weeks.

 

Homework Hours

Students can expect to complete 1 to 3 hours of homework per day.

Delivery Methods

The delivery methods for this program include both in-class instruction and combined delivery, where the distance component is synchronous.

Teaching Methods

This program uses a combined delivery format, which includes both in-class and online learning. You’ll participate in interactive activities and work through real-world problem-solving scenarios to apply the concepts you learn.

Method(s) of Student Evaluation

  • Submission of assignments and quizzes to assess understanding of the Course.
  • A comprehensive exam to evaluate overall knowledge and skills gained throughout the course.

Completion Requirements

Successful completion of all assignments, quizzes, and the final exam requires a minimum overall average of 50%.
